Impact Inconsistencies Hurting Team Late in Season

Inconsistent attack from Drogba, Piatti has put the Impact in a tough spot in the playoff race. They need to step up their game.

From the best game of the season, to possibly the worst. That describes the past two games for the Montreal Impact. After walking into BMO Field and taking a 1-0 win against Toronto FC, while a man down for the entire second half, the Impact got embarrassed Wednesday night at Saputo, losing 4-1 to Orlando City SC.

The win in Toronto had put them six points behind the New York Red Bulls for second in the Eastern Conference with two games in hand.
